Output 338499e83dd7616ab5702de9bfab3e0cfa28016cc5e4c7d98be696589dff7d1d:0

value
11959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dfa55aa0858016590e3b52429aa81f44218541b OP_EQUAL
address
3AFvewQ523WWT9bsnSWRNxSaeajKgze3FX
transaction
338499e83dd7616ab5702de9bfab3e0cfa28016cc5e4c7d98be696589dff7d1d
spent
true